📈 Premarket Report – September 09, 2025
Published: 09:15 AM IST
📰 Premarket Updates
- 📊 GIFT Nifty Slightly Down: GIFT Nifty futures at 24,960 , signaling a flatopening for Nifty 50 amid ongoing global trade uncertainties.
- 🌍 Trade Tensions Persist: US tariffs continue to weigh on sentiment, though domestic GST reforms provide some cushion.
- 🏦 Banking Sector Mixed: HDFC Bank and ICICI Bank in focus with steady institutional flows; rupee weakness adds pressure.
- 💻 IT Sector Under Pressure: TCS and Infosys face selling amid global tech slowdown and US economic concerns.
- 🚗 Auto Sector Resilient: Maruti Suzuki and Tata Motors buoyed by festive demand outlook and GST benefits.
- 🏭 Metals Steady: Tata Steel holds firm on global commodity stability despite tariff risks.
- 📉 Rupee Weakens: Indian rupee at 88.25 vs USD, pressured by dollar strength and capital outflows.
- 🌏 Global Markets Cautious: US markets mixed on jobs data; Asian indices edge lower awaiting trade developments.

📉 Options Analysis
Nifty 50 Options Open Interest (OI)
Max Call OI at 25,000 strike (3.8M contracts) signals resistance; max Put OI at 24,800 (3.5M contracts) indicates support.
| Strike | Call OI (K) | Put OI (K) |
|---|---|---|
| 24,800 | 3200 | 3500 |
| 24,900 | 3400 | 2500 |
| 25,000 | 3800 | 2100 |
